要約(英語): Many techniques have been proposed as power supply methods for high-side gate drivers. However, most techniques that do not depend on the topology of the main circuit have drawbacks related to the size and cost. This paper proposes a novel floating power supply based on capacitive isolation. The proposed circuit is designed to operate independently of the main circuit, and it is cheaper and smaller than conventional circuits. The proposed method is applied to a diode-clamped multilevel topology and is validated by experiments.
